Understanding Pixels and Image Dimensions
Before we start resizing, it's crucial to grasp what pixels are and how they relate to image dimensions. A pixel, short for "picture element," is the smallest controllable element of a picture represented on a screen. Think of an image as a grid of these tiny squares. The more pixels an image contains, the more detail it can display, but also the larger its file size will be.
When you talk about reducing an image's pixel size, you're primarily referring to changing its resolution – its width and height measured in pixels. For example, an image might be 4000 pixels wide by 3000 pixels high. If you need a smaller version for a blog post, you might resize it to 800 pixels wide by 600 pixels high. This process is often called "resizing" or "resampling" the image.

When considering how to reduce image pixels online, it's important to distinguish between two main operations:
- Resizing (Resampling): This changes the actual number of pixels in the image. When you reduce the dimensions, you're essentially discarding some pixel data to create a smaller grid. This is what most users mean when they want to reduce pixel size.
- Cropping: This removes parts of the image from the edges, but the remaining pixels retain their original resolution.
Our focus here is on the first, resizing, which directly addresses reducing the pixel count.

Example Scenario: Reducing an Image for a Blog Post
Let's say you have a photograph that is 6000 pixels wide by 4000 pixels high, and its file size is 10 MB. For a typical blog post, this is excessively large. You might decide you need it to be no wider than 1200 pixels. Using an online resizer:
- You upload the 10 MB image.
- You enter "1200" into the width field and ensure "keep aspect ratio" is checked.
- The tool calculates the height to be 800 pixels.
- You might select a JPEG quality setting of 80%.
- After processing, the new image could be around 1200 pixels wide by 800 pixels high with a file size of under 200 KB. This is a massive improvement for web performance.

Lossy vs. Lossless Compression
When you reduce an image's pixel size and save it, you're often dealing with compression. This is particularly relevant for JPEG files.
- Lossy Compression: This method discards some image data to achieve a smaller file size. It's highly effective for JPEGs and usually results in a significant reduction in file size with minimal perceptible loss of quality, especially at higher quality settings. Most online resizers use lossy compression for JPEGs.
- Lossless Compression: This method reduces file size without discarding any data. When the image is decompressed, it's identical to the original. PNG files often use lossless compression. While it reduces file size, it's typically not as dramatic as lossy compression. Tools that offer lossless resizing are ideal for graphics or images where absolute pixel-perfect fidelity is paramount.
When to Use PNG vs. JPEG
Your choice of file format is also important when you reduce image size in pixels online.
- JPEG: Best for photographs and complex images with many colors and gradients. It excels at lossy compression, making file sizes smaller. It does not support transparency.
- PNG: Ideal for graphics, logos, icons, and images with transparent backgrounds. PNG supports lossless compression and transparency, but file sizes can be larger than JPEGs for photographic content.
If you're resizing a photograph, saving it as a JPEG after reducing its pixel dimensions is usually the most efficient way to manage file size for the web.

Tips for Optimizing Images Further
Beyond just reducing pixel dimensions, here are some additional tips to ensure your images are web-ready:
- Choose the Right Dimensions: Don't just guess. Determine the maximum display size an image will be on your website and resize it to slightly larger than that (e.g., if the max display width is 800px, resize to 1000-1200px to allow for high-resolution displays).
- Compress After Resizing: Even after reducing pixel size, further compression can be applied. Many online tools do this automatically, but dedicated image compression services (like TinyPNG, Compressor.io) can further reduce file size without altering dimensions.
- Lazy Loading: Implement lazy loading for your images. This technique ensures images only load when they are about to become visible in the user's viewport, further speeding up initial page load times.

Q2: What are the best dimensions for website images?
A2: There's no single "best" dimension, as it depends on where the image will be displayed. For a full-width banner, you might need 2000px or more in width. For content within a column, 800-1200px wide is often sufficient. Always consider the largest size it will be displayed and reduce pixel size online accordingly, plus a little extra for high-DPI screens.
